2018 Hennessey VelociRaptor 6x6
In Forza Horizon 6, the 2018 Hennessey VelociRaptor 6x6 arrives as a pickup that shrugs off rough ground and cross-country routes. This United States machine uses all-wheel drive and slots into the A class before tuning.

VelociRaptor 6x6 specs
| Manufacturer | Hennessey |
|---|---|
| Model | VelociRaptor 6x6 |
| Year | 2018 |
| Performance class (stock) | A — A Class (PI 701–800) |
| Body style | Pickup |
| Drivetrain | AWD |
| Origin | 🇺🇸 United States |
| FH6 status | Expected — Strongly expected to return based on recent Horizon titles. Not yet officially confirmed. |

Best uses for the VelociRaptor 6x6
- Cross Country. Ground clearance and all-wheel drive grip help it survive the jumps and broken ground of cross-country routes.
- Road Racing. Its AWD layout and pickup character make it a natural fit for tarmac races where grip and top speed decide the result.
